**Alert: config-reload-stale (Bramblewick platform)**

This fires when a service hasn't picked up a pushed config within five minutes. Usually it means the hot-reload watcher on that pod died quietly — annoying, but easy to fix with a watcher restart (not a pod restart, please). Check the reload timestamp in the dashboard first; sometimes the push itself failed. If the watcher keeps dying on the same host, escalate to the platform crew.

alerts address for kafof-bagag: kasael@olvarqdyn.corp

Hushgate collapses duplicate pages before they reach the Tollbridge on-call rotation. Key variables: DEDUPE_WINDOW_SECS (default 300), FINGERPRINT_FIELDS (comma list; usually service,alertname), SUPPRESS_FLAPPING (bool), and MAX_QUEUE_DEPTH. All live in /opt/hushgate/service.env, loaded at start; changes need a restart. Never set DEDUPE_WINDOW_SECS above 900 or real incidents get swallowed. Hushgate also signs acknowledgements back to the paging broker with a shared secret, which is declared on the line immediately following this note.

sealed setting: RELAY_SECRET3=a28

Subject: Query planner regression — read before your first shift

Short version: the Gravelford 4.8 upgrade changed join-order estimates, and nightly rollups on the ledger cluster now occasionally pick a nested-loop plan that runs 40x slower. Mitigation is to pin the plan hint per the runbook; do not disable the planner cache globally. If p95 on rollups exceeds 12 minutes, page the Stoneferry storage lead. The hint syntax, affected queries, and rollback steps are all on the internal page below.

— M.

wiki page, bahof-tajef: https://harbor.crelvostack.local/secrets/deploy/spaces/merge_requests/352483d166532f3d

### Changed

Heads up, on-call: in ValidKit 1.9 we renamed `VK_PLUGIN_TOKEN` to `VALIDKIT_PLUGIN_REGISTRY_SECRET` because the old name kept colliding with the CLI's flag parser. Plugins loaded from the registry will fail signature checks until the new variable is set, so fix this first if validators start erroring after deploy. Your .env needs this line:

sealed setting: LEDGER_TOKEN20=6148d35bbb480b0ab79e